    Premiership games 28/29 Dec 2010

    28th matches

    15:00 Manchester City v Aston Villa
    15:00 Stoke City v Fulham
    15:00 Sunderland v Blackpool
    15:00 Tottenham Hotspur v Newcastle United
    15:00 West Bromwich Albion v Blackburn Rovers
    17:30 West Ham United v Everton
    20:00 Birmingham v Manchester United

    29th matches

    19:45 Chelsea v Bolton Wanderers
    19:45 Wigan Athletic v Arsenal
    20:00 Liverpool v Wolverhampton Wanderers
